ReactOS 0.4.15-dev-5664-g3bf4ef6
IRowset Interface Reference
Inheritance diagram for IRowset:
Collaboration diagram for IRowset:

Public Types

typedef DWORD DBROWOPTIONS
 
- Public Types inherited from IUnknown
typedef IUnknownLPUNKNOWN
 

Public Member Functions

HRESULT AddRefRows ([in] DBCOUNTITEM cRows, [in, size_is(cRows)] const HROW rghRows[], [out, size_is(cRows)] DBREFCOUNT rgRefCounts[], [out, size_is(cRows)] DBROWSTATUS rgRowStatus[])
 
HRESULT GetData ([in] HROW hRow, [in] HACCESSOR hAccessor, [out] void *pData)
 
HRESULT GetNextRows ([in] HCHAPTER hReserved, [in] DBROWOFFSET lRowsOffset, [in] DBROWCOUNT cRows, [out] DBCOUNTITEM *pcRowObtained, [out, size_is(, cRows)] HROW **prghRows)
 
HRESULT ReleaseRows ([in] DBCOUNTITEM cRows, [in, size_is(cRows)] const HROW rghRows[], [in, size_is(cRows)] DBROWOPTIONS rgRowOptions[], [out, size_is(cRows)] DBREFCOUNT rgRefCounts[], [out, size_is(cRows)] DBROWSTATUS rgRowStatus[])
 
HRESULT RestartPosition ([in] HCHAPTER hReserved)
 
- Public Member Functions inherited from IUnknown
HRESULT QueryInterface ([in] REFIID riid, [out, iid_is(riid)] void **ppvObject)
 
ULONG AddRef ()
 
ULONG Release ()
 

Detailed Description

Definition at line 25 of file rstbas.idl.

Member Typedef Documentation

◆ DBROWOPTIONS

Definition at line 27 of file rstbas.idl.

Member Function Documentation

◆ AddRefRows()

HRESULT IRowset::AddRefRows ( [in] DBCOUNTITEM  cRows,
[in, size_is(cRows)] const HROW  rghRows[],
[out, size_is(cRows)] DBREFCOUNT  rgRefCounts[],
[out, size_is(cRows)] DBROWSTATUS  rgRowStatus[] 
)

◆ GetData()

HRESULT IRowset::GetData ( [in] HROW  hRow,
[in] HACCESSOR  hAccessor,
[out] void pData 
)

◆ GetNextRows()

HRESULT IRowset::GetNextRows ( [in] HCHAPTER  hReserved,
[in] DBROWOFFSET  lRowsOffset,
[in] DBROWCOUNT  cRows,
[out] DBCOUNTITEM pcRowObtained,
[out, size_is(, cRows)] HROW **  prghRows 
)

◆ ReleaseRows()

HRESULT IRowset::ReleaseRows ( [in] DBCOUNTITEM  cRows,
[in, size_is(cRows)] const HROW  rghRows[],
[in, size_is(cRows)] DBROWOPTIONS  rgRowOptions[],
[out, size_is(cRows)] DBREFCOUNT  rgRefCounts[],
[out, size_is(cRows)] DBROWSTATUS  rgRowStatus[] 
)

◆ RestartPosition()

HRESULT IRowset::RestartPosition ( [in] HCHAPTER  hReserved)

The documentation for this interface was generated from the following file: